While precise individual winner names are rarely publicized due to privacy concerns, the draw results regularly reveal the anonymous winning bond numbers that have secured fortunes. Understanding how these prize bonds operate and where to find the latest draw information is crucial for anyone participating.
The State Bank of Pakistan (SBP), in collaboration with National Savings, manages the issuance and draws of these popular financial instruments. The most reliable source for Prize Bond draw results is the official National Savings website. This platform provides comprehensive information, including Prize Bond Schedule 2025, draw dates, locations, and the complete lists of winning bond numbers. You can often check Prize bond 1500 on online platforms or directly through the National Savings portal.

If you happen to hold a winning bond, claiming your prize typically involves presenting the bond, along with valid identification, to an authorized branch of the State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) or designated financial institutions. For prize bonds with winnings of Rs 1 million and above, the Pakistan Security Printing may be involved to safeguard the process.
